Cyprus Litigation, Mediation & Arbitration

In a recent decision of the Cypriot Court of Appeal in COMMERZBANK –V- ADEONA, it has been inter alia held that the duty of disclosure of an applicant to an ex parte application, extends also to the without prejudice correspondence of the relevant parties.

The Cypriot Court followed the relevant legal principles adopted in the English case LINSEN INTERNATIONAL LTD –V- HUMPUSS SEA TRANSPORT PTE LTD (2010) EWHC 303.
